Residential: The Revenue Engine

The residential end-user segment generates the majority of category revenue and is where pricing power is strongest. Within it, the Fully Automatic Washing Machine Market is the decisive sub-segment, holding 61% of value share and expanding at 31.0% - roughly double the rate of the Semi-Automatic Washing Machine Market at 15.5%. The spread reflects two things: buyers in mature markets will pay a premium for load sensing, steam cycles and app control, and European and North American energy rules effectively disqualify low-efficiency designs from new placements.

  • Front-load dominates Europe, Oceania and South Korea.
  • Top-load automatic dominates the United States, Japan, India and Brazil.
  • Semi-automatic remains structurally important in price-sensitive markets with intermittent water supply.

Commercial: The Margin Engine

The Commercial Laundry Equipment Market is smaller by unit volume but higher by installed-service value. Hotel, hospital and care-home operators are increasingly contracting laundry as a managed service on 5-7 year terms. This is attractive to equipment vendors because parts, chemistry and maintenance attach to every installed machine.

  • Coin-operated laundromat chains in North America are the most consolidated buyer group.
  • On-premise laundry (OPL) in healthcare carries the strictest hygiene and validation requirements.
  • Fleet leasing converts a one-time sale into an annuity, improving revenue visibility.

Where Margin Pressure Bites

Gross margin in residential laundry narrows on three fronts: premium feature convergence, where mid-tier brands match flagship specifications within 18-24 months; channel mix shift toward online retail, which compresses list-price discipline; and rising warranty costs driven by electronics content. Vendors defending margin are shifting to platform architectures, where one drum and drive platform serves multiple brands and price tiers.

Drivers With Quantifiable Weight

The regulatory driver is the most reliable. Ecodesign limits reset the qualifying floor for new models in Europe, forcing an upgrade cycle that a purely market-driven replacement pattern would not deliver. Separately, the Energy Efficient Appliance Market benefits from labelling regimes that make running cost a visible purchase criterion, and vendors report that energy labels influence a majority of in-store decisions in Germany and France.

Technology is the second lever. The Smart Connected Appliance Market - controllers, connectivity modules, sensor packages and companion software - now sits inside mainstream laundry products rather than premium niches. Connectivity raises average selling price and creates a service touchpoint that keeps the manufacturer in the customer relationship after the sale.

Restraints That Cap the Upside

  • Commodity sensitivity. A 10% move in cold-rolled steel shifts gross margin by roughly 150-250 basis points for mid-scale assemblers.
  • Tariff and freight exposure. Landed cost variability penalises vendors without regional assembly.
  • Saturation in mature markets. Growth in Western Europe and Japan is replacement-only and highly price competitive.
  • Servicing complexity. Higher electronics content raises field-failure diagnosis costs and lengthens repair times.

Regulatory & Policy Landscape: Washing Machine Market

Europe

EU Ecodesign Regulation 2019/2023 sets maximum energy consumption, water use and wash-cycle duration for household washing machines, and the Energy Labelling Regulation requires a rescaled label with QR-linked product information. Non-compliant units cannot be placed on the market, which functions as a hard filter on new entrants. Spare-part availability and repair information obligations under the right-to-repair framework extend product support periods.

North America

US energy conservation standards for residential clothes washers are administered through the Department of Energy, with test procedures defined for capacity and energy factor. Canadian and Mexican regimes are broadly aligned, which reduces compliance divergence for regional assemblers. State-level right-to-repair activity is the main emerging variable.

Asia-Pacific

China applies mandatory energy efficiency labelling (GB 12021.4), Japan enforces top-runner efficiency targets, and India operates a Bureau of Indian Standards labelling programme with periodic star-rating revisions. Divergence between these regimes is the principal compliance cost for pan-Asian vendors.

Supply Chain & Raw Material Dynamics: Washing Machine Market

Upstream Dependencies

  • Cold-rolled and stainless steel. Drums, tubs and cabinets absorb the largest share of material cost. Stainless Steel Appliance Component Market pricing has been range-bound but remains sensitive to nickel and ferrochrome input swings.
  • Inverter motors and controllers. The Inverter Motor Market is concentrated among a small number of Tier-1 suppliers, so a single plant outage can stall final assembly across multiple brands.
  • Resin and electronics. ABS and polypropylene components track naphtha-linked pricing; controller and module availability depends on semiconductor lead times.

Sourcing Risk and Price Direction

  • Steel input costs have shown 24-month swings of roughly 20-22%, forcing quarterly price renegotiation with retail partners.
  • Copper winding costs rise with motor efficiency requirements, partially offsetting energy-label gains.
  • Trans-Pacific freight volatility adds unpredictable landed cost for import-reliant vendors.

Structural Response

Vendors are shortening supply chains by locating final assembly near demand, dual-sourcing controller modules, and standardising drum and drive platforms across brands. Platform commonality reduces supplier count and improves leverage on component pricing, which is the most effective available hedge against input volatility.

Near-Term Outlook

Supply conditions are expected to remain workable but tight in motor and controller categories. The binding constraint into 2033 is not raw material availability but the engineering capacity required to redesign platforms for each successive round of energy and water regulation.

    Frequently Asked Questions

    1. Which region is growing fastest in the Washing Machine Market, and where are the emerging opportunities?

    Asia-Pacific holds 41% of 2025 value, equivalent to USD 5.9 billion, and is the fastest-growing large region. India and ASEAN lead volume growth because household penetration in tier-2 and tier-3 cities remains below 45%, versus above 90% in Germany, Japan and South Korea. Sub-Saharan Africa and Latin America follow, where semi-automatic units still represent the majority of first-time purchases.

    2. How much investment activity is there in the Washing Machine Market, and who is funding it?

    Capital flow is concentrated in connected-laundry software and motor-drive efficiency rather than greenfield assembly. Growth-stage rounds in connected-appliance control platforms typically range from USD 10 million to USD 50 million, with strategic participation from the corporate venture arms of Haier, Midea and LG Corp. M&A is dominated by consolidation of regional brands and commercial laundromat service networks, where fleet-leasing models convert capex into recurring revenue.

    3. What are the key segments and product types in the Washing Machine Market?

    The residential end-user segment represents roughly 78% of unit volume, split between fully automatic and semi-automatic technology. Distribution is shifting toward online channels, which now account for an estimated 28% of residential purchases in North America and Europe. Commercial demand, including hospitality, healthcare and coin-operated laundromats, accounts for about 22% of revenue but carries materially higher service margins.

    4. What technological innovations and R&D trends are shaping the Washing Machine Market?

    R&D spending is concentrated on inverter direct-drive motors, heat-pump drying and sensor-driven load detection. Smart-module attach rates on new front-loaders have reached approximately 38% in developed markets, up from roughly half that level five years ago. Manufacturers are also engineering for longer service life to satisfy repair-rights rules, which raises up-front tooling costs but reduces warranty claims and landfill volumes.

    5. How do sustainability and ESG factors affect the Washing Machine Market?

    EU Ecodesign Regulation 2019/2023 sets binding energy and water limits per cycle, and non-compliant models cannot be placed on the European market. Water consumption per kilogram of laundry has fallen roughly 30% across compliant new models over the past decade. Manufacturers now publish repairability and recycled-content disclosures, and several vendors link sustainability claims to appliance energy labels as a purchase driver.

    6. What raw materials and supply chain considerations matter most in the Washing Machine Market?

    Cold-rolled steel, ABS resin, copper windings and electronic controllers account for 45-55% of bill-of-materials cost, making margins sensitive to commodity swings of 20% or more over 24-month windows. Motor and drive assemblies are concentrated among a small number of Tier-1 suppliers, so a single plant disruption can stall final assembly. Tariff exposure on imported units into the United States has pushed vendors toward regional assembly in Mexico, India and ASEAN.
